Is there a reason Dodge\Chevrolet stuck with IATS rather than MAF sensors?

I think you're misunderstanding what each one is. The MAF reads the amount of airflow going into the engine, the IAT sensor reads the temperature of that air. Two different functions. On pre '03 Mustangs, those were two separate sensors. But, on most late model Fords, the MAF has the IAT1 sensor built into it, so it reads both. I assume most/all more recent Dodge and Chevrolets are the same way. They won't have one or the other, they'll have both - either integrated into one sensor, or not.
